A position function has the positions listed below.

t 2 4 7 10 12
f(t) 34 98 155 205 271

Approximate the instantaneous velocity at t=5. show work.

If we assume a piecewise linear function then the velocity at t=5 is just (155-98)/(7-4) = 19

If you want a secant to average the speed from t=2 to t=7, you get (155-34)/(7-2) = 10.4

a quadratic approximation using the first 3 points yields

f(t) = -2.6t^2 + 47.6t - 50.8

and you can refine the approximation using your favorite interval.
